Christine Callahan offers a flat rate for drafting a judgment and decree and the other related documents to file for an uncontested divorce. If you and your spouse have reached an agreement on how to divide property, on child support and/or spousal maintenance, and on custody and parenting time, we can draft all the documents you need to file for divorce. It is not necessary to have an attorney in Colorado to get a divorce, but it's good to have an attorney draft documents for this life-altering event. An attorney cannot represent both parties in a divorce so the offer for the unbundled service of drafting and filing divorce documents is legally provided to one spouse. Once you retain us for this fixed fee service, we send you a checklist and an intake form so we get all the information we need to draft an agreement which will meet all the legal requirements in Colorado and we will file it with the court for you. The flat rate fee does not include appearances made in court, and is considered an unbundled service, which limits the scope of representation. Generally, people who can reach an amicable resolution in their divorce do not need an attorney to appear in court; avoiding that cost is a wise decision. You have better ways to spend your money!
